3. Information about the mmg.x86_64 package on Fedora 35
Last metadata expiration check: 3:08:40 ago on Wed Sep 7 08:25:01 2022.
Available Packages
Name : mmg
Version : 5.5.2
Release : 3.fc35
Architecture : x86_64
Size : 643 k
Source : mmg-5.5.2-3.fc35.src.rpm
Repository : fedora
Summary : Surface and volume remeshers
URL : https://www.mmgtools.org/
License : LGPLv3+
Description : mmg is an open source software for bidimensional and tridimensional surface and
: volume remeshing. It provides:
: - The mmg2d application and library: adaptation and optimization of a
: bidimensional triangulation
: - The mmgs application and library: adaptation and optimization of a surface
: triangulation and isovalue discretization
: - The mmg3d application and library: adaptation and optimization of a
: tetrahedral mesh and implicit domain meshing
: - The mmg library, combining the mmg2d, mmgs and mmg3d libraries.
